2) 1 x R32 GTS-T 4-pot front calipers & discs - $300

3) 1 x Brand New NISMO GT-PRO 2-way mechanical LSD - $1850

The same LSD as used by Nomura Ken in the Option videos for drifting. Suitable for circuit and drag too.

In response to many enquiries, this full kit includes new bearings and seals, high tensile bolts, new side shafts, new gasket, NISMO veruspeed LSD oil, hence the extra cost over other brands and NISMO's own GT LSD which only include the LSD centre. Also, the GT-Pro LSD is adjustable - 3 initial torque settings, easy to set. Some of the cheaper LSDs are NOT adjustable.

my LSD for sale suits: silvias, R32 GTST, R33 GTST, R34 GTT, A31 Cefiro and Z32 300ZX.

Z32 is good up to 500 something PS, then runs out of tuning resolution. The Q45 sized APEXi will give you better tuning resolution for high horsepower use, e.g. a big single turbo for drag on a RB25/RB26.

    • Resizing injectors in Nistune can be done a couple of ways, and there are a couple of ways that you can make a mess of it. The tuner needs to be really aware of the effects of whichever approach he uses (either K, or TIM). They are both easy enough to "get the injector size right" to run the engine. But little details like old start enrichment and hot start are affected differently, depending on which boxes you check.
